Sleep wearables are equipped with sensors that track various metrics such as heart rate, movement, and even breathing patterns. By analyzing this data, these devices can paint a comprehensive picture of your sleep cycles. Some advanced models even offer environmental monitoring, considering factors like room temperature and light exposure, to provide a holistic view of your sleeping conditions.The data collected by sleep wearables is typically synced to a smartphone app, where it is analyzed to generate insights about your sleep quality. This information can help you identify patterns, such as when you experience the deepest sleep or what factors might be causing disruptions.
The Benefits of Using Sleep Wearables
One of the primary advantages of sleep wearables is their ability to provide personalized feedback. By understanding your unique sleep patterns, you can make informed decisions to improve your rest, such as adjusting your bedtime or modifying your sleep environment.Moreover, many sleep wearables offer additional wellness features, such as guided meditations or sleep coaching programs. These tools can aid in relaxation and stress management, contributing to a more restful night and a refreshed morning.
Choosing the Right Sleep Wearable
With a multitude of options on the market, selecting the right sleep wearable can be overwhelming. It's important to consider factors such as comfort, ease of use, and the specific features you require. Some wearables might focus on basic sleep tracking, while others offer advanced features like smart alarms designed to wake you during a light sleep cycle.Before making a purchase, you may want to seek recommendations or read reviews to ensure the device meets your needs.
